Weight Watchers-Friendly Meatball Zucchini Boats

Total Time

  • Prep Time: 25 minutes
  • Cook Time: 25 minutes
  • Total Time: 50 minutes

Ingredients

  • 3 Large Zucchini: Cut in half lengthwise
  • 1 tbsp Olive Oil: For drizzling and cooking
  • ½ tsp Garlic Powder
  • ½ tsp Italian Seasoning
  • 1 lb Lean Ground Beef (or Lean Ground Turkey for fewer calories)
  • ¼ cup Fresh Parsley: Chopped
  • 2 tsp Garlic: Minced
  • 1 Large Egg
  • 1 cup Reduced-Fat Mozzarella Cheese: Shredded
  • 2 cups Low-Sugar Marinara Sauce
  • ½ cup Grated Parmesan Cheese
  • Salt and Pepper: To taste

Instructions

  1. Preheat Oven: Heat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Prepare Zucchini: Cut the zucchinis in half lengthwise and hollow out the center of each half to create boats.
  3. Season Zucchini Boats: Place the zucchini boats in a 9×13 baking dish. Drizzle with 1 tbsp olive oil, and season with garlic powder,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per.
  4. Bake Zucchini: Bake the zucchini boats in the preheated oven for 12 minutes to soften slightly.
  5. Prepare Meatballs:
  • In a mixing bowl, combine the ground beef (or turkey), egg, chopped parsley, minced garlic, salt, and pepper. Mix well to combine.
  • Form the mixture into 20-24 small meatballs.
  • Heat 1 tbsp ol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Add the meatballs and cook for about 2 minutes per side, or until browned.
  1. Simmer Meatballs:
  • Reduce the heat to medium. Pour the low-sugar marinara sauce into the skillet with the meatballs. Simmer for 10 minutes, allowing the meatballs to cook through and absorb the sauce.
  1. Assemble Zucchini Boats:
  • Remove the partially baked zucchini boats from the oven. Top each with a spoonful of the marinara sauce and meatballs.
  • Sprinkle with shredded reduced-fat mozzarella cheese.
  1. Broil:
  • Set the oven to broil on high. Place the baking dish under the broiler and broil until the cheese is melted and bubbly, about 2-4 minutes. Keep a close eye to prevent burning.
  1. Finish and Serve:
  • Remove from the oven and sprinkle with grated Parmesan cheese before serving. Enjoy your flavorful and Weight Watchers-friendly meal!

Nutrition Information (per serving, assuming 6 servings):

  • Calories: 210
  • Protein: 22g
  • Carbohydrates: 14g
  • Fat: 9g
  • Fiber: 3g

Weight Watchers Smart Points

  • Smart Points (per serving): 6 Smart Points
